Understanding Extended Warranties

Extended warranties, often referred to as vehicle service contracts, provide coverage for parts and systems that may fail over time. They are particularly beneficial for those who plan to keep their vehicles longer or drive extensively.

What’s Covered?

Most extended warranties cover major components like the engine, transmission, and electrical systems. Some plans even include additional benefits such as roadside assistance and rental car reimbursement.

  • Engine and Transmission: The heart of your vehicle, ensuring these parts are covered can save thousands in repair costs.
  • Electrical Systems: Modern vehicles rely heavily on complex electronics, making this coverage essential.
  • Additional Perks: Look for plans that offer extras like towing services and travel interruption protection.

FAQs

  • What is an extended motor vehicle warranty?

    An extended motor vehicle warranty is a service contract that covers repairs and replacements of vehicle parts after the manufacturer’s warranty expires, providing financial protection and peace of mind.

  • Why should I consider purchasing an extended warranty?

    Purchasing an extended warranty can help avoid unexpected repair costs, offer additional perks like roadside assistance, and provide financial security as your vehicle ages.

  • How do I choose the right extended warranty?

    To choose the right warranty, compare different plans, consider what’s covered, and evaluate the cost versus potential benefits. Look for reviews and recommendations specific to your area.
